Plastic Extrusion Process: The Steps
Material Selection and Preparation
Materials are selected based on the product’s intended use, desired properties, and required applications.
Once the materials have been selected, they are placed into a hopper in the form of resin. The hopper holds and stores unprocessed materials while continuing to feed the resin into the extruder.
Melting
As the resin begins to flow from the hopper into the extruder, it’s time for your project to move into the melting phase. The extruder heats up the resin to its melting point using a heated barrel and rotating screw.
Shaping
When the material has melted it moves into the shaping step, also known as formation. The melted material continues to move, only this time it is out of the extruder and into a die.
This is arguably the most critical point of the plastic extrusion process. In this step, the product gets made into its desired shape through the die, which means consistency and continuity of the shape are essential. This is where the design portion comes to life and, if there are any inaccuracies with the physical product, the first step is to revisit the design.
Cooling
Once the product has taken shape, it’s ready to be cooled. This can happen in a variety of ways, but the two most common are through air chilling or water cooling. Controlled rate of cooling is essential because any changes in temperature could result in a product defect.
Finishing
Any final details your product might need take place in this last step before it is ready to ship out. Common customer modifications include cutting or drilling for other pieces to fit, depending on what the plastic extruded piece is used for.

A Common Misconception
It’s important to note that plastic extrusion and polymer extrusion aren’t exactly the same thing. While the terms are often used interchangeably, plastic extrusion is a specific type of extrusion, while polymer extrusion is the broad term.
Plastic is a type of synthetic polymer, but polymers themselves include both synthetic and natural materials that hold defined molecular properties.
